I went online looking at grant writing software. I found GrantSearch and ordered it (after all it was $2.95) about 2 weeks later looking at my credit card online I found a $39.95 charge from www.center4grants.com. I then remembered I received 2 calls with 72 hours after ordering the grant cd, that asked me if I wanted to have their monthly subscription. I said the same thing 2 times. No thanks you, if there is a trial period I will forget to cancel and be charged. Thank you for the opportunity, but I decline your offer.
I was told on both calls that they were being recorded as well. I did a little research to find where I should call. And did call. 1800-479-0979.
I called and got "corey". I explained that I did not authorized this charge and I needed it refunded. He advised that ordering the 2.95 cd authorized the charge, and i was a member of their systems including "Grant Funding" "Express Business Funding" " Network Agenda" and "center4grants.com" and that he could cancel the subscriptions, and no more charges would come.
I told him I needed a supervisor, he advised that because they "valued" my business they would cancel the subscriptions, and refund the $39.95. I got 3 confirmation numbers on for Grant Funding, one for Express Business Funding, and one for Network Agenda. He advised I would not see any further charges.
I will be watching my statements to make sure I get the refund due, and will be contacting the Credit Card that was fraudulently charged, the FTC, my States' Attorney General and the BBB. This report was first though.
